About the Role
As a Senior Enterprise Account Executive at Mixpanel, you will be at the forefront of driving revenue growth and expanding the company's presence in the market. You will be responsible for managing complex sales cycles, building strong relationships with key stakeholders, and leveraging your expertise in Salesforce, Excel, and Adjust to identify new business opportunities. The Enterprise team focuses on targeting and working with large organizations, with an emphasis on high-growth tech companies that are changing the world around us.In this role, you will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ams, including Solutions Engineering, Customer Success, Product, Marketing, and Legal, to deliver tailored solutions that meet the unique needs of each customer. Your ability to communicate effectively, think creatively, and navigate complex sales cycles will be essential in driving success and growth.
The sales team at Mixpanel manages the full sales cycle, from prospecting to close, and is responsible for helping customers leverage Mixpanel's platform to analyze, measure, and improve their customer experience. As a Senior Enterprise Account Executive, you will be expected to leverage your prospecting skills, selling SaaS to tech companies, and strong knowledge of Mixpanel's product and ecosystem to close new business and power the next generation of innovative companies.
What You Will Do
- Generate new business opportunities by selling directly to top-tier digital analytics decision-makers, including C-level executives and other key stakeholders
- Manage 6-18 month sales cycles, including dovetailing customer requirements with Mixpanel's current or adjusted roadmap
- Manage customer-side buying process from discovering/creating need, building a business case to a formal RFP, procurement to IT security review process
- Maintain accurate Salesforce records related to New Business opportunities, and deliver accurate weekly forecasts related to revenue targets
- Approach all deals with a customer-focused mentality, developing relationships and uncovering the needs of multiple key stakeholders to find value moments
- Collaborate cross-functionally with key partners, such as Solutions Engineering, Customer Success, Product, Marketing, and Legal, to understand strategic enterprise use cases and needs
- Intimately understand Mixpanel's competition as well as technology partners to consult customers on our place in the broader analytics market
- Develop and execute a strategic account plan to achieve sales targets and expand Mixpanel's presence in the market
- Build and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, including C-level executives, Product Managers, and Technical Leads
